I used to spend a lot of effort on antispam on my personal mail server but the effort outweighs the reward for me (personal mail server with a handful of mailboxes). Using a few RBL lists seems to cut the spam down enough. I was a proponent of greylisting for a long time but I got tired of the delay it puts in message delivery. I get a few spam a day now which is tolerable.
